Promise delivered, Nokia N8 gets CAF\30 FPS and much more via Betalabs Update

As I wrote in last post that Monday will see one more update specifically for Nokia N8 Camera, the good news just got in. You can download the update from Nokia BetaLabs right now via the following link

http://betalabs.nokia.com/apps/camera-update

Beta Labs Update Still Capture Viewfinder Beta Labs Update Video Capture Viewfinder

But its just not the Continuous Auto-Focus (CAF) and 30 fps recording than earlier 25fps, but Damian and team have aimed for many other request and delivered about each. Like some of the highly requested features were as follows:

  • Ability to record video at closer distances (Macro Video Recording)
  • Smoother video of moving subjects or when panning
  • Faster access to scene modes, especially close-up mode
  • Exposure control in video
  • Viewfinder grid not effected by scene modes, camera exit/reopening
  • Smoother zoom
  • Settings accessed through one control point
  • Red-eye reduction performance improvements

And its good to hear that all of the requests are fulfilled and delivered by a new Camera App via Betalabs (1.64mb in size). You can find the details at the official blog post.

Yes! today, when I am here to write a post about Symbian Anna then it means that Symbian Anna is finally here for Nokia N8 and its NOT a leaked firmware only but an official one. I am still calling it an official one even if its not available via OTA or Ovi Suit which are official methods because it has arrived via Nokia Care Suit as well (Nokia Care Suit is the software that Nokia Care Center Guys use to flash Nokia Phones, an amazing piece of software).

downloading

Though I could have used the Navifirm files as well (available for Indian Users as of now), but I preferred to go via Nokia Care Suit, only to find later on that it could have worked without downloading again, if I have placed the firmware files at %Program Files%\Common Files\Nokia\DataPackage\Products


Anyway, for the people, who are not aware about Nokia Care Suit and scared that it might brick their phone, I would like to say that its been a pretty stable method for me so far and reliable as it downloads official and final firmwares only rather the half baked or beta one.

Though many of you might already be aware about the Nokia Oro, let me tell you that Oro means Gold in Italian and Spanish. And when we talk about Nokia Oro, then we are talking about the real 18 carat Gold.

Yes! Yes! Yes! The phone and the Bluetooth Nokia J headset, provided in the package are both made of real 18 carat gold plating. Not only that, but the back is smooth and made of the finest bridge of Weir leather and the home key is made of sapphire crystal. Both of the materials are timeless and very durable.
